    "Gokusen" is about a young female teacher, named Yamaguchi Kumiko (Nakama Yukie) who wants to make a difference in students' lives and contribute to Japan's education system to make it a better place for studying. Her grandfather is actually a godfather of a triad group and she is supposed to take his place someday. But she doesn't want to be a part of that life. She wants to be a teacher. And she doesn't want anyone to know about her family's background. She wants everyone to treat her like a normal regular person.

    Yamaguchi's first day of teaching is a complete nightmare. Her students are rotten as hell and give her such a hard time. They make wise remarks about her appearance (she wears glasses and gym clothes most of the time). They never listen to her and they skip class. Whatever they do, she is ready to meet the challenge and to get them to learn. She is very willing to make a lot of effort to discipline them.

    This drama has some very funny moments, like the part when Yamaguchi has a crush on a police officer. That is very cute. Matsumoto Jun is also in this drama, he plays a bad student, he looks very cute when he is acting mean and making fun of Yamaguchi. Later, he starts to listen to her and even develops a crush on her. Very cute and funny drama.

    Vivian Chow: A Long & Lasting Love (Reissue Version), the sound quality is a lot better than the original recording. I have the original recording when it was released on CD by Polygram back in 1991 and listened to it, then I listend to this reissue version by Universal Music HK 2004, to compare the both of them, and the reissue version's quality is best.

    With today's better technology for CDs, the reissue versions are really worth to get. In terms of sound, the music and singer's vocals, are both a lot clearer.

    Vivian Chow's voice is very sweet and beautiful. Universal Music should re-release all of her CDs. It would be really great for her fans, especially with the new technology for CDs, it is very worth to get the reissue versions for the fantastic sound quality.

    Vivian Chow: Back for You (3CD+DVD) is the best compilation of her songs from the beginning of her music career to the time she retired. Wow! It contains 48 songs (each CD contains 16 songs) and the DVD contains 10 music videos. Out of all her compilation CDs, this is the ultimate compilation. The sound quality is excellent (better than the original recordings from her individual CDs dated back in the 1990s). Best part, it includes her japanese songs. Her japanese pronunciation is very very very good. The DVD picture and sound quality is excellent. A few of the music videos that appeared on her "Because of You" 2 VCD set, that do not appear on her other music video karaoke discs - appears on this DVD... for example, the music video (track #6) has her wearing the famous Palace Series dress (which is a very sexy and revealing dress) which was a big talk back in those days and still today.

    The packaging is very convenient. The cardboard box folds open and you slide the discs out. The lyrics book is on high quality stock paper, on the front cover there is a beautiful photo of Vivian wearing a crown. And inside there are a few new photos of Vivian, which I haven't been seen before... very beautiful.

    I love this compilation, along side with her Vivian Chow Best Selection Collection. Vivian Chow: Back for You (3CD+DVD) is a true collector's gem.

    Wonder Woman - Season 2 is better than Season 1. Season 1 focuses a lot on the 1940's and the fight against the Nazis in World War II.

    In Season 2 - is more modern and updated. The show pushes about 35 years into the future, to the year 1977. Wonder Woman has not changed in terms of outer appearance, she still looks the same as she did back in the 1940s (that's because she's an Amazon and has a LONG life span), she has gotten stronger and wiser. Wonder Woman once again assumes the identity of Diana Prince and is a secret agent for the IADC working side-by-side with Major Steve Trevor's son (played by Lyle Waggoner) to fight against the nuclear war and protect mankind.

    Season 2 is better in terms of the variety of stories and situations that Wonder Woman experiences. Also the 1970s clothes looks better than her clothes in the 1940s. Season 1 just kept focusing on World War II and the Nazis, which gets a bit boring after a while. Season 2 is a nicer. But for those who love Wonder Woman, all the seasons are worth to watch.

    "Majo no Jouken" is a tv drama about forbidden love between a 25-year-old high school math teacher, named Michi (Matsushima Nanako) and a 17-year-old student, named Hikaru (Takizawa Hideaki, aka Tackey). Michi is already engaged to a salaryman, she is not really sure if she wants to marry him. All she knows is that this is what her family will want. Hikaru is a troubled kid who is having problems at home and has been expelled numerous times from school. He is transferred to the school where Michi teaches.

    One morning, Michi comes out of her boyfriend's place, after he had asked her to marry her (in a very unromantic and cold manner), she is walking in the street dazed. Hikaru is speeding on his motorcyle and the two of them collide. When Michi looks at him and he looks at her, she is overcome by a strange feeling. Then she discovers that he is transferred to her school and is her student. The more time they spend together outside of school grounds, they start to have strong feelings for each other. Later, they fall in love and have a romantic night at the school library. She cancels her engagement with her boyfriend. When she is forced to resign from the school, she declares her love for Hikaru in front of the entire school. Her parents (esp. her father) are disappointed and feel anger & shame. Hikaru's mother is against his relationship with Michi and try to send him to America to go to school. But nothing can separate and nothing can destroy the love between Michi and Hikaru.

    "Majo no Jouken" is a very interesting drama about falling in love for the right reasons, but is not approved by society. This drama was so good, can finish watching it in one day. And then want to watch it again and again.
